    Product Parameters

    Neocaridina Shrimp

    • Temperature: 72-79°F (22-26°C)
    • pH: 6.5-7.5
    • GH (General Hardness): 6-12 dGH
    • KH (Carbonate Hardness): 3-8 dKH
    • TDS (Total Dissolved Solids): 150-300 ppm
    • Ammonia: 0
    • Nitrate: <20 ppm
    • Calcium: Not specified
    • Magnesium: Not specified
    • Copper: <0.02 ppm

    Direction

    1. Prepare Containers: Set up two containers old water and new tank water.
    2. Drip Acclimation: Use tubing for a slow drip, letting tank water gradually mix with the shrimp water.
    3. Duration: Drip acclimate for 1-2 hours
    4. Temperature Match: Ensure acclimation water matches tank temperature.
    5. Parameter Check: Test pH, GH, and KH; adjust if needed.
    6. Observation: Watch shrimp for signs of stress.
    7. Transfer: Gently move shrimp to the tank; discard acclimation water.
    8. Post-Acclimation: Monitor behavior; ensure normal activities.
    9. Quarantine: Consider a short quarantine period.

    Red Cherry Neocaridina Shrimp Bio

    The Red Cherry Shrimp, scientifically referred to as Neocaridina davidi, is celebrated for its vibrant red coloration, bringing a lively burst of color to any freshwater aquarium. Originating from Taiwan, this widely adored species is the perfect addition for both aesthetic appeal and practical benefits, thanks to its algae and detritus feeding habits that help keep the aquatic environment clean. Renowned for its ease of care and hardiness, the Red Cherry Shrimp stands as the ideal choice for beginners entering the world of aquaristics, offering a rewarding experience with minimal hassle..

    Red Cherry Shrimp Description

    • Common Name: Red Cherry Shrimp
    • Scientific Name: Neocaridina davidi
    • Genus: Neocaridina
    • Wild Origin: Freshwater Stream of Taiwan
    • Adults Size: 0.75 - 1 inch

    Red Cherry Shrimp Care Guide

    Aspect Recommendation
    Name Red Cherry Shrimp
    Origin Taiwan
    Tank Size 5 gallons (19 liters) per 10 shrimp
    Temperature 72°F - 78°F (22°C - 26°C)
    pH 6.5 - 7.5
    Ammonia (NH3/NH4+) 0 ppm
    Nitrite (NO2-) 0 ppm
    Nitrate (NO3-) < 20 ppm
    GH (General Hardness) 6 - 10 dGH
    KH (Carbonate Hardness) 3 - 6 dKH
    Diet Omnivorous; algae, biofilm, commercial shrimp pellets, blanched vegetables
    Breeding Type Freshwater, egg-laying
    Key Feature Vibrant red coloration, peaceful disposition, algae-eating behavior, prolific breeding, sensitive to water quality changes
